31 Jan, 2006 6:28 pm Re: Seamonkey 1.0 proper installation [sdp=69723]  

richard mitnick wrote:
O.K. dudes,

Seamonkey release notes say to uninstall the previous installation. Is that necessary, and, if so, will I lose my current profile?


When updating anything, one should uninstall the previous version of the same software first. (The only exception to this that I have seen so far, is for the free ZoneAlarm firewall software, which will detect an existing version if present and update automatically.)

Uninstalling an older release of SeaMonkey and installing 1.0 afterwards, will not affect the profile.

humpd wrote:
Is the newest SeaMonkey build significantly better than Mozilla Suite 1.7.12?

Presonally, I'd say so. It's got lots of new features that Mozilla 1.7.xx does not have (tab drag and drop reordering, autoscroll, and SVG support to name a few), plus on top of that it's using a much newer Gecko core which is faster than previous suite-based releases.

richard mitnick wrote:
O.K. dudes,

Seamonkey release notes say to uninstall the previous installation. Is that necessary, and, if so, will I lose my current profile?


Seamonkey like all related programs have independent program and profile. The profiles are never affected by the removal of the program.
So, no problem uninstalling the previous version.
